Terrabis Brings Competitive Bull Riding to Grayville Summer Bash

A mechanical bull will anchor the festivities at 105 Koehler St. this Saturday, July 18, as Terrabis hosts a full-day community event in Grayville. From 10 a.m. to 6 p.m., the dispensary grounds will transform into a hub for local commerce, competitive riding, and barbecue.

The event aims to move beyond standard retail promotions by integrating a local vendor market alongside cannabis brand partners. Attendees can browse goods from various non-cannabis merchants while sampling food from Beer Bones BBQ and Best Coast Tacos. As an incentive for early attendance, the first 200 guests to shop during the day will receive a complimentary meal voucher for either truck.

CEO Dan Ambrosino describes the gathering as an effort to foster local connection through a memorable summer outing. The mechanical bull serves as the day's focal point, where ride times will be recorded to determine a champion. Every participant earns a prize, but the rider with the longest time walks away with an ounce of Terrabis flower. Beyond the competition, the company is hosting a giveaway for a large charcoal smoker paired with over 40 accessories. Entry to the event is restricted to adults aged 21 and older.
